
Tollywood latest sensation Samantha says she doesn't want to get stereotyped.
On working with Jr NTR?
He's a superstar and the love that people give him is awesome. In my debut film, "Ye Maya Chesave" I had no idea of what was expected of me. In this film I felt the load of responsibility on me and had to live up to the expectations of my first hit. I was forced to grow up in this film.
After Ye Maya Chesave, you play a bubbly girl in Brindavanam.
After my first film I got a lot of roles that were similar to "YMC", but I can't be just doing Jessie Part I , Part II. I want to break free from that image. I want to be a versatile actor and want to do films that I can connect with.
Does success change you?
Not at all. Success hasn't changed me. I'm still the same girl I used to be before "YMC" became a runaway hit. Only today I act more responsible when it comes to picking roles.
On working with Mahesh Babu
I'm looking forward to doing "Dhookudu" with Mahesh Babu, but I am also extremely nervous.
Future projects
I have two Telugu films, but I'll talk about them when things are finalized. Right now I am concentrating on Telugu films and I have no Tamil films on hand.
